ALWAYS check pod events BEFORE logs. Events explain 80% of issues faster:

  • OOMKilled → Memory limit exceeded
  • ImagePullBackOff → Image not found or auth issue
  • FailedScheduling → No nodes with enough resources
  • CrashLoopBackOff → Container crashing repeatedly

Debugging Workflows

Pod Not Starting (Pending/CrashLoopBackOff)

  1. list_pods.py - Check pod status
  2. get_events.py - Look for scheduling/pull/crash events
  3. describe_pod.py - Check conditions and container states
  4. get_logs.py - Only if events don't explain

Pod Restarting (OOMKilled/Crashes)

  1. get_events.py - Check for OOMKilled or error events
  2. get_resources.py - Compare usage vs limits
  3. get_logs.py - Check for errors before crash
  4. describe_pod.py - Check restart count and state

Deployment Not Progressing

  1. describe_deployment.py - Check replica counts and rollout history
  2. list_pods.py - Find stuck pods
  3. get_events.py - Check events on stuck pods

Node Resource Issues (High CPU/Memory, FailedScheduling)

  1. describe_node.py --all - Check all nodes for conditions and resource usage
  2. describe_node.py <node> - Deep dive into specific node
  3. list_pods.py - Check if pods are Pending/FailedScheduling
  4. get_events.py - Look for FailedScheduling with resource reasons

Common Issues & Solutions

Event Reason Meaning Action
OOMKilled Container exceeded memory limit Increase limits or fix memory leak
ImagePullBackOff Can't pull image Check image name, registry auth
CrashLoopBackOff Container keeps crashing Check logs for startup errors
FailedScheduling No node can run pod Check node resources, taints
Unhealthy Liveness probe failed Check probe config, app health
